Latest Patents
Among Han's latest inventions are the "Power Chip Integration Module and Manufacturing Method Thereof" and the "Double-Sided Cooling Power Module Package." The power chip integration module features a first and second semiconductor chip interlinked by a wiring layer, including an internal electrode that links to external solder pads. This innovative design is aimed at enhancing performance and efficiency in power semiconductor applications. In addition, his power semiconductor device patent presents a substrate with an active region containing a first conductivity type semiconductor, coupled with a field plate pattern and strategically buried doped regions, all designed to improve device function.
